Slow data refresh from Hive table in Power BI desktop

We are attempting to import data from hive on to a data model in PowerBI desktop.  There are about 5 million records and this takes almost 1.5 hours to load.  When we look into the SQL profiler results, the reading of data from the table in hive seems to be taking up a lot of the time - about 85 minutes.  The compression steps are only a few minutes in total.  How do we troubleshoot this further to understand where the bottleneck is?  Are there any settings we should be checking on at hive end or powerBI end or in the driver that could improve this load time?
